What a portfolio is for, and that it needs to convince

Think of 3 target markets as you set up work throughout your cert iv in training and assessment:

    Your assessor, who requires to see legitimate, enough, genuine and present evidence mapped to the TAE40122 units, and to the principles of assessment. A future employer, that skims for concrete samples that match their setting, such as compliance-ready evaluation tools and LLN adjustments. You, six months from currently, refreshing your memory before you facilitate a new program or sit an expertise discussion for a brand-new industry.

Those audiences want different things. Your assessor requires tight mapping and conformity notes. A working with manager desires proof you can develop and run analyses safely in their context. You require a system you can navigate swiftly. The portfolio you develop during your certificate 4 in training and assessment must offer all three.

What employers in fact look for in a TAE portfolio

When I have actually employed Cert IV TAE graduates, I seek 4 signals:

    A full assessment device set, not simply a task worksheet. That means a clear analysis plan, candidate instructions, assessor guidelines, monitoring lists, mapping matrix, marking assistance, and proof recording forms. Contextualisation that appreciates the training bundle demands. Program me you can adjust sources for a friendliness location or a civil building and construction site without jeopardizing competency requirements. LLN adjustments that are purposeful, not paternalistic. Highlight the change you made, why you made it, and exactly how you kept the performance proof intact. Evidence handling that stands up to examine. Version control, assessor sign-offs, third-party records, and safety or consent arrangements. Sloppy file names and anonymous presence sheets sound alarm system bells.

Your profile is the only area to reveal this depth prior to you have a lengthy work history as an instructor. Treat each artefact as a capability statement.

Designing assessment devices that hold up under pressure

In the cert iv trainer assessor path, analysis tool layout differentiates standard from superb. A common mistake is to begin with tasks and only later on attempt to link them to the performance requirements. Reverse the order. Start at the device, then construct jobs that harvest the best evidence.

I like to start at the performance proof, then map performance standards and knowledge proof versus reasonable tasks. For instance, if you are constructing devices for online cert iv training and assessment a friendliness system, construct a solution change simulation that creates numerous evidence factors in one go: consumer communication, hygiene, teamwork, issue handling, and cash money handling. Build assessor checklists with clear visible behaviours, not unclear descriptors. For expertise evidence, short-answer inquiries can function, yet scenario-based concerns lower presuming and are much easier to justify at audit.

Always include reasonable modification support in the assessor directions. If a candidate has an LLN demand, the assessor can offer oral questions secretive or allow extra analysis time, however the device should specify just how to do that without eroding the evidence needs. Note what can and can not be readjusted. Your portfolio needs to show that you assumed this through at design time, not as a last-minute scramble.

LLN and foundation abilities, taken care of with care

A profile that just pays lip service to LLN will not impress an assessor or company. Demonstrate that you can determine demands early and incorporate support, not bolt-ons. Include:

    An LLN evaluation instrument you piloted, with notes on its readability degree and trial outcomes. An instance of modifying candidate instructions to simple English. Show the original and the modified variation, and annotate the modifications. If the original was at an ACSF reading level of about 4, and your cohort sat in between 2 and 3, describe exactly how you reduced intricacy without oversimplifying the task. A micro-adjustment listing for a single task: font dimension, ordinary language terms, symbols made use of for wayfinding, and a visuals revealing the circulation of a process, all lined up with the system's requirements.

Remember, LLN changes can not transform what is being assessed. They only alter exactly how the candidate accesses or shares the proof. Your profile gains trust fund when that principle is obvious.

Protecting privacy and authenticity

Two issues trip up several trainees in a trainer and assessor course: discretion and authenticity. If you include any kind of workplace documentation, de-identify it extensively. Remove names, contact details, and exclusive data. Replace with common tags like Candidate A or Store 3. If your proof includes small students or sensitive solutions, get composed approval or usage substitute artefacts instead.

On authenticity, your assessor must be satisfied the work is your own. Use versioning and drafts to show growth. Ask a manager or mentor to supply short attestations where needed. For video clip, a short introductory stating your name, the date, and the session function is enough. For third-party reports, make certain they are authorized by a person that in fact observed you, not a pleasant colleague doing you a favour. Auditors spot this quickly.

Using recognition to raise the quality of your tools

Validation is where lots of students find weak points in their analysis style. Do not treat it as an afterthought. Paper the procedure and the effect.

Include the recognition plan, the validator's qualifications, the tasting technique, and a listing of improvements you made. For instance, you might reduce uncertainty in an efficiency checklist, include model solution to standardise noting, or split a multi-part job so that evidence is simpler to capture. Put before and after versions side-by-side in your profile and show briefly on the modification. Two or three paragraphs suffices to show learning.

Common blunders that sink otherwise decent portfolios

I see 3 repeating issues. Initially, people error amount for adequacy. Fifty web pages of unfocused product signals disorganisation. Curate, do not unload. Second, tools without assessor advice. Prospect guidelines alone do not make a device compliant. Include benchmarks, choice regulations, and context for practical adjustment. Third, weak mapping. A mapping matrix ought to stand on its very own. If you require a decoder ring to tie tasks to performance requirements, restore the instrument or clear up the link.

A subtler error is over-contextualisation. You can customize to a particular niche role, however do not slim tasks so much that proof no more shows the full breadth of the unit. As an example, a logistics assessment that only covers forklift pre-starts misses out on preparation, interaction, and danger control called for elsewhere in the unit. Balance realism with coverage.

A brief vignette from the field

One student I coached operated in community services. Her first attempt at an evaluation tool for a communication unit had page after web page of short-answer questions. It was practically mapped but lifeless. We rebuilt around an instance administration simulation that created role plays, situation notes, and a reflective debrief. She composed assessor lists that captured listening behaviors, reframing, and rise procedures. We changed half the questions with 3 scenario prompts tied to policy documents.

The outcome looked lighter but lugged richer proof. During validation, an elderly instructor flagged incongruity in exactly how different assessors may evaluate "empathy." She added benchmark examples and tightened up the observation descriptors. Her portfolio showed the original variation, the validator's comments, and the changed tool with a marked change log. In meeting, she took out a one-minute screen capture clarifying the modification. She was worked with right away, not due to the fact that the profile was shiny, yet because it revealed judgment and learning in motion.
